About DSP Regular Savings Fund - Regular Plan
DSP Regular Savings Fund - Regular Plan is a hybrid mutual fund scheme of DSP Mutual Fund. Launched on June 11, 2004, it is currently managed by Abhishek Singh and Shantanu Godambe. The fund has an expense ratio of 1.64% with an overall AUM (Assets Under Management) of ₹179 Cr.
DSP Regular Savings Fund - Regular Plan invests 75-90 per cent of its assets in bonds and the remaining 10-25 per cent in equity stocks. The fund allows minimum lumpsum investment of ₹100 and minimum SIP of ₹100.
Investment Strategy
The scheme seeks to generate attractive return, consistent with prudent risk, from a portfolio comprising substantially of quality debt securities. It also aims to generate capital appreciation by investing up to 10 per cent its corpus in equity of 100 largest corporates by market capitalization, listed in India.
Suitability
Conservative Hybrid funds are suitable for investors:
- Looking to invest mostly in debt (~75%) with a small equity allocation (~25%)
- Aiming for moderately higher returns than fixed deposits, with limited volatility
- Looking to generate regular income
- With 3-5 year investment horizon

Capital Gains Taxation
- If investment is made on or after 1 April 2023: Entire amount of gain is added to the investors' income and taxed according to the applicable slab rate.
- If investment is made before 1 April 2023:
- Sold within 2 years from the date of investment: Gains are added to the investors' income and taxed according to the applicable slab rate.
- Sold after 2 years from the date of investment: Gains are taxed at the rate of 12.5%.
- No tax is to be paid as long as you continue to hold the units.

Dividend Taxation
- Dividends are added to the income of the investors and taxed according to their respective tax slabs. Further, if an investor's dividend income exceeds Rs 10,000 in a financial year, the fund house also deducts a TDS of 10% before distributing the dividend.

How to Invest in DSP Regular Savings Fund - Regular Plan?
Subscribers of Value Research Fund Advisor can conveniently invest in the low-cost direct plan of DSP Regular Savings Fund - Regular Plan through the Value Research Fund Advisor website.
Alternatively, mutual funds can also be purchased directly from the respective fund house’s website. For example, DSP Regular Savings Fund - Regular Plan can be bought from the DSP Mutual Fund website. In such a case, if you are investing in multiple funds from different fund houses, you will need to transact separately on each fund house’s website.
The third option is to invest offline, by seeking assistance from a mutual fund distributor. Most banks also act as mutual fund distributors, and you can approach your bank for help in completing your investment.
